My username is Haark because my surname begins with K and one of my most vivid memories of life in E. Yorkshire in the 1950's is playing with a bucket and spade on the beach at, say Filey, and the haar rolling in and Mummy and Daddy disappearing in it. Mass panic amongst the baby-boomers as we searched for our parents! This was a regular occurrence in those days. There'd be a mass scramble for our cars as we hurried to drive a mile or two inland to escape it.
